Overview This page contains the latest trade data of Sulphuric acid, oleum. In 2023, Sulphuric acid, oleum were the world's 1339th most traded product, with a total trade of $2.2B. Between 2022 and 2023 the exports of Sulphuric acid, oleum decreased by -43.1%, from $3.87B to $2.2B. Trade in Sulphuric acid, oleum represent 0.0097% of total world trade.
Sulphuric acid, oleum are a part of Sulfuric Acid.
Exports In 2023 the top exporters of Sulphuric acid, oleum were Canada ($279M), South Korea ($202M), China ($186M), Peru ($175M), and Japan ($168M).
Imports In 2023 the top importers of Sulphuric acid, oleum were Chile ($501M), United States ($446M), India ($140M), Democratic Republic of the Congo ($86.6M), and Morocco ($74.3M).
Ranking Sulphuric acid, oleum ranks 2547th in the Product Complexity Index (PCI).
